Carl Nerenz
Carl Friedrich Johann Nerenz (born October 9, 1839 in Dresden , † April 3, 1870 in Cairo ) was a German diplomat .
Life
As the son of William Nerenz born Carl Nerenz studied after visiting the Berlin Friedrich-Wilhelms-Gymnasium law in Berlin and Heidelberg . During his studies in 1858 he became a member of the Allemannia Heidelberg fraternity . In 1861 he was promoted to Dr. iur. PhD . After exams and legal clerkship , he worked for the Prussian Foreign Ministry. In 1868 he became Vice Consul in Cairo, then Consul General of the North German Confederation .
